Job Description
The Senior Project Manager leads the technical and commercial execution of multiple client programs for sterile, unit-dose products manufactured by Blow-Fill-Seal (BFS) aseptic processing - from feasibility and technology transfer through registration batches, process validation, launch, and ongoing commercial supply. This customer- facing role is the primary point of contact for assigned clients and directs cross-functional teams across the site. It is the senior individual-contributor role within the Project Management Office and is positioned as a development role for progression into Project Management leadership: the incumbent is expected to mentor project managers, act as designee for the Director of Project Management, and take an increasing share of portfolio-level and PMO governance responsibility.

Key Responsibilities:
- Lead assigned client programs end to end for sterile BFS products - feasibility, quotation support, technology transfer, engineering and registration/exhibit batches, process validation (PPQ), stability, launch, and commercial supply.
- Serve as the primary customer contact and own the relationship at both working and executive level, including project review meetings, business reviews, and joint steering committees.
- Develop and maintain integrated project schedules, critical-path and resource analyses, risk registers, and milestone tracking tools. Report any variance as soon as it is recognized, together with a recovery plan.
- Direct cross-functional teams - Product Development, Analytical Services, Quality, Operations, Engineering, Supply Chain, Regulatory Affairs, and Finance - without direct reporting authority.
- Own project scope and change control: identify out-of-scope work, develop and negotiate change orders, and support quoting, revenue forecasting, and cash-flow phasing with Finance.
- Coordinate regulatory deliverables with Regulatory Affairs in support of ANDA, NDA/505(b)(2), and post-approval submissions, including customer data packages and response timelines.
- Represent Project Management in customer audits, technical visits, and regulatory inspections; coordinate cross-functional responses to customer technical queries and audit observations.
- Mentor and provide day-to-day direction to Project Managers, Associate Project Managers, and Project Coordinators, including review of their project plans and customer-facing deliverables.
- Serve as designee for the Director of Project Management as assigned, including portfolio reporting to site leadership and representation in leadership and governance meetings.
- Advance PMO capability - stage-gate standards, templates, project KPIs and dashboards, and lessons- learned reviews at program close.
- Establish and maintain internal and external meeting agendas and minutes as the controlled record of project decisions.
Qualifications:
- Bachelor's degree in Life Sciences, Chemistry, Engineering, Pharmacy, or a related field.
- Minimum 5-7 years of pharmaceutical, biotech, or CDMO experience, including at least 3 years directly managing projects.
- Sterile/aseptic manufacturing experience is preferred. Blow-Fill-Seal, sterile injectable, ophthalmic, or inhalation unit-dose experience is strongly preferred.
- Demonstrated ownership of at least one product through technology transfer and process validation into commercial supply.
- Direct external customer-facing experience in a contract development and manufacturing environment.
- Working knowledge of cGMP (21 CFR 210/211), FDA, EMA, ICH, and EU GMP Annex 1 requirements.
- PMP certification preferred; Lean Six Sigma a plus.
- Experience mentoring or leading project managers, or demonstrated readiness to progress into a people- leadership role.
Required Skills & Competencies:
- Strong customer relationship management, including the ability to hold a defensible technical positionwith a client while protecting the relationship.
- Excellent written and verbal communication; able to present credibly to both customer and Ritedose executive leadership.
- Financial fluency - project budgets, change orders, capital versus expense, and the revenue impact ofschedule movement.
- Technical judgment in aseptic processing, validation, and analytical/stability requirements sufficient to challenge and defend proposed timelines.
- Proficiency with project scheduling tools (MS Project, Smartsheet, or equivalent) and with electronic QMSand ERP systems.
- Leadership presence and the ability to influence without authority across a matrixed organization.
- Discretion in handling confidential customer information and competing client interests.
- On-site position in Columbia, SC, with regular presence required in manufacturing and laboratory areas.
- Must be able to gown for and enter classified/controlled areas and comply with GMP dress code and site EHS requirements.
